π§ XR-2 VLA Trained on 1,500 Hours of Bimanual Household Demos
- βResearchers released 1,500 hours of diverse bimanual manipulation demonstrations covering everyday household tasks β currently the largest dataset of its kind for two-armed robot learning.
- βThe corpus trains XR-2, a vision-language-action model, then applies on-policy corrections to close the sim-to-real gap that typically degrades generalist policies at deployment.
- βThe open dataset release is the real story: it sets a new data-scale baseline that other VLA teams will need to match or surpass to claim competitive bimanual performance.

π New World Model Tackles Long-Horizon Consistency for End-to-End Autonomous Driving
- βA new arXiv paper identifies three failure modes crippling current world-model-based RL for autonomous driving: temporal inconsistency over long rollouts, poor ego-environment interaction modeling, and inability to handle multi-style driving behavior.
- βThe proposed framework enforces interaction-aware rollouts β meaning the simulated world updates in response to the ego vehicle’s actions, not just time β which is critical for accurate credit assignment during RL training.
- βMulti-style support (aggressive, conservative, highway, urban) in a single model is the differentiator to watch; it suggests a path toward one policy that passes diverse regulatory test scenarios.

π§ BRIDGE: Open-Source Humanoid Platform Co-Designs Hardware and Whole-Body Control Together
- βBRIDGE is a fully open-source humanoid robot platform built around morphology-control co-design β hardware geometry and whole-body controller are optimized jointly rather than sequentially, a departure from standard practice.
- βThe co-design approach directly targets the fluidity gap: conventional humanoids are stiff and jerky because actuator placement is finalized before the controller is tuned, forcing the software to compensate for hardware it didn’t influence.
- βOpen-sourcing the full stack β CAD, control code, and training pipeline β means academic labs can now iterate on humanoid morphology without a multi-million-dollar hardware budget.

π€ NASA’s CADRE Mission Will Deploy Three Autonomous Rovers on the Moon with No Pre-Assigned Tasks
- βNASA’s CADRE (Cooperative Autonomous Distributed Robotic Exploration) mission will land three small rovers on the Earth-facing lunar surface with a single collective instruction: self-organize and explore a designated patch of ground.
- βThe mission tests multi-agent coordination without ground-in-the-loop commands β communication latency to the Moon makes real-time human control impractical, so the rovers must negotiate task allocation and path planning autonomously.
- βCADRE is effectively a live stress-test of decentralized swarm autonomy in a GPS-denied, comms-delayed environment β results will directly inform rover architectures for Mars and beyond.
